William McDowell Walks Away From Car Crash After Black Bear Encounter

Renowned worship leader and Senior Pastor of Deeper Faith Church in Orlando, FL, William McDowell, has a powerful testimony of God's protection to share. In a recent social media post, Pastor McDowell revealed that he was involved in a freak car accident after dropping his children off at school. On the drive back, he unexpectedly encountered a Black bear. While the bear managed to escape unharmed, the sudden incident caused McDowell to crash his vehicle, leaving it totaled and deploying the airbags.
Miraculously, Pastor McDowell walked away from the accident without serious injury. Reflecting on the experience, he encouraged believers everywhere to continue praying for their pastors, noting the weight of responsibility spiritual leaders carry daily.
McDowell is widely known for iconic gospel anthems such as "I Give Myself Away" and "Send the Rain." His critically acclaimed album Withholding Nothing was nominated for a Grammy Award for Best Gospel Album. Beyond music, his ministry has touched countless lives through worship and preaching around the world.
This latest testimony is a reminder of God's hand of protection. As McDowell shared with gratitude, the outcome could have been far worse-but God spared his life. Beyond this testimony, McDowell continues to impact the world through worship. In September 2023, he released a moving three-track deluxe single titled The Promise, featuring Nicole Binion and Dunsin Oyekan. More than just music, the release has been described as a call to surrender, a prayer for revival, and an offering from McDowell's pastoral heart to the global church.
